Thank Prin for your monthly debate. So here's how it goes down.

This guy and girl have known each other for 8 years now. They date for a few months, then the guy says that there really isn't anything there and they go their separate ways.

Fast forward 5 years. They start talking again and are still the best of friends even after things are said and done. Eventually, though, by time and circumstance, they lose contact again for about 8 or 9 months and the girl meets another man and they end up married.

One day, the boy emails the girl and says that his sister told him that the girl was married and he's upset, almost sad that she didn't tell him. Should she have told him since they hadn't spoken in so long? The two start talking again and the friendship picks right back up where it left off.

Another 11 months pass and the guy mysteriously ends up engaged to a girl he had dated a while back and didn't particularly care for and the first person he calls is the girl. He hasn't told his sister, mom or anyone else. The girl's husband finds this odd.

A few months down the road, the boy marries the other woman, but right before the ceremony emails the girl and tells her to call him after the ceremony is done because he wants to talk to her. Wouldn't he want to talk to his new wife? The girl has things to take care of and by the time she gets around to calling the boy, it's too late so she decides to call him the next day so he can spend the night with his new wife.

The next morning the girl wakes up to find an email from the boy and his sister both that she didn't call him the night before.

Weird or no?
